The dream of a “home of the future” has finally arrived in 2025, but it looks a little different than the sci-fi movies predicted. It isn’t just about talking to your walls; it’s about a home that anticipates your needs, slashes your utility bills, and protects itself while you sleep.

For beginners, 2025 is the perfect time to start. The Smart Home Wars of the past decade have effectively ended thanks to a new universal standard called Matter. This means you no longer have to worry if a light bulb works with “only Alexa” or “only Apple.” In 2025, devices are built to talk to each other, regardless of the brand.

Whether you are a homeowner looking to increase property value, a renter needing a non-permanent setup, or a property manager exploring B2B automation, this guide breaks down the essential gadgets to start your journey.

1. The Controller: Choosing Your “Home Brain”

Before you buy a single bulb, you need a way to talk to your home. In 2025, we call these Agentic AI Hubs. These aren’t just speakers; they are proactive assistants that learn your habits.

The Best Ecosystems for Beginners

Platform Best For Key Advantage
Amazon Alexa (Next-Gen) Most Compatible Works with the widest range of budget-friendly gadgets.
Apple Home Privacy Purists Processes data locally on the device rather than the cloud.
Google Home Intelligence & Search Best at understanding complex, natural language questions.
Samsung SmartThings Hardware Power Users Excellent for integrating major appliances (fridges, washers).

Expert Tip: Look for the Matter 1.4+ logo on the box. This ensures your hub can act as a Thread Border Router, creating a fast, stable mesh network that doesn’t slow down your home Wi-Fi.

2. Smart Lighting: The Easiest First Step

Lighting is the “gateway drug” of the smart home. It provides immediate gratification and can significantly improve your wellness by aligning with your circadian rhythm.

  • The Gold Standard: Philips Hue. While pricier, Hue bulbs offer the best color accuracy and “Adaptive Lighting” that shifts from energizing cool white in the morning to relaxing warm amber at night.

  • The Budget Hero: Wyze Bulb Color. An excellent choice for beginners who want color-changing lights without the need for a separate hub.

  • The Renter’s Hack: Smart Plugs. If you can’t change the bulbs in your apartment, plug your floor lamps into a TP-Link Kasa Smart Plug. You can now turn “dumb” lamps into smart ones for under $15.

3. Security Without the Stress: No-Subscription Options

A major trend for 2025 is the move away from monthly fees. Beginners are now prioritizing Local Storage and AI Threat Detection that doesn’t require a cloud contract.

Top Security Picks for 2025

  1. Video Doorbell: The Arlo Video Doorbell (2nd Gen) or Eufy Video Doorbell E330. Eufy is particularly popular because it stores video on a hub inside your home, meaning $0 in monthly fees.

  2. Smart Locks: The Yale Assure Lock 2 or the Aqara Smart Lock U100. Look for models with “Apple Home Key” support—you can unlock your door just by tapping your iPhone or Apple Watch against the lock.

  3. Indoor Cameras: The Aqara Camera Hub G3 is a favorite for 2025. It uses AI to recognize faces and even hand gestures (like holding up a “peace sign” to turn off the lights).

4. Energy Efficiency: Gadgets That Pay for Themselves

In an era of rising energy costs, smart gadgets are no longer just toys; they are financial tools. Predictive home automation now allows your house to save money autonomously.

  • Smart Thermostats: The Ecobee Smart Thermostat Premium or Nest Learning Thermostat (Gen 4). These devices use AI to learn when you are home and adjust the temperature accordingly. In 2025, they can even integrate with your local utility grid to shift heavy energy use to hours when electricity is cheapest.

  • Smart Blinds: Brands like Eve or SmartWings offer Matter-enabled blinds that close automatically when the sun is at its hottest, keeping your home cool and reducing AC load.

5. The “Invisible Home”: How Agentic AI Works

The most significant shift in 2026 is the move from Automation to Autonomy.

Old Automation: You tell the lights to turn on at 6:00 PM.

Agentic AI: The home notices you are arriving early because of your phone’s GPS, sees that it’s raining outside, and automatically turns on the hallway lights and starts the kettle before you even walk through the door.

This “context-aware” intelligence reduces notification fatigue. Instead of your camera pinging you for every squirrel, a 2025 AI camera knows the difference between your neighbor’s dog and an unrecognized delivery person, only alerting you when it actually matters.

6. How to Set Up Your First Device (Matter Procedure)

Setting up gadgets used to be a nightmare of passwords and pairing modes. In 2025, the process is standardized:

  1. Open your preferred app (Alexa, Apple Home, or Google Home).

  2. Scan the Matter QR Code on the device or its packaging.

  3. Assign a Room: Tell the app the device is in the “Kitchen” or “Bedroom.”

  4. Update Firmware: Always check for an immediate update to ensure the latest security patches are active.

7. Common Beginner Mistakes to Avoid

  • The “Zombie Device” Trap: Avoid buying older, non-Matter devices just because they are on clearance. They may lose support or become “islands” that can’t talk to your newer gadgets.

  • Over-Automating Too Fast: Don’t try to automate every room in one weekend. Start with the “Coming Home” routine and expand from there.

  • Ignoring 2FA: Always enable Two-Factor Authentication on your smart home accounts. Your home security is only as strong as your digital password.

People Also Ask (FAQs)

Is Matter better than Zigbee in 2025?

Yes, for most beginners. While Zigbee is a proven technology, Matter is the industry-wide standard backed by Apple, Google, and Amazon. Matter allows for easier setup and better interoperability across different brands.

Which smart home gadgets work without a subscription?

Brands like Eufy, Lorex, and Aqara offer excellent security cameras and doorbells that use local microSD card storage or a home hub, allowing you to avoid monthly fees entirely.

How does AI improve smart home security?

Modern AI uses “Edge Computing” to process video locally. It can distinguish between people, pets, vehicles, and packages, which drastically reduces false alarms and provides more meaningful alerts.

What is the best smart home ecosystem for privacy?

Apple Home is generally considered the most private, as it prioritizes local processing. However, 2025 has seen Home Assistant grow in popularity for those who want 100% offline, local control of their data.

Can I use smart gadgets in a rental apartment?

Absolutely. Look for “Plug-and-Play” devices like smart plugs, battery-powered doorbells (using a door mount), and smart bulbs. These can be removed in minutes when you move out.

Do smart homes save money on electricity?

Yes. A smart thermostat alone can save an average of 10–15% on heating and cooling costs. Adding smart lighting and energy-monitoring plugs can further reduce “vampire” power drain from unused electronics.

What is “Agentic AI” in a smart home?

Agentic AI refers to devices that can make decisions based on your goals. Instead of following a strict timer, an agentic system might see that you have a meeting in 10 minutes and automatically dim your background lights and silence your smart appliances.
